Deadpool & Friends officially broke the record previously held by Spider-Man 3: No Homecoming as the most viewed trailer in 24 hours, with over 365 million views. The highly anticipated film, previously known as Deadpool 3, will be released on July 26, 2024. The first trailer includes Easter eggs from Avengers: Secret War, X-Men cameos, and more. Matthew Vaughn, director of X-Men: First Class, also promoted the film, saying Ryan Reynolds and Hugh Jackman "are about to save the entire Marvel Universe." Back to the trailer, according to data from Statista, the number of views of "Deadpool and Friends" exceeded the 355.5 million views of the trailer of "Spider-Man 3: No Homecoming", setting a new milestone. This is a significant achievement, as Spider-Man: No Homecoming is far ahead of competitors such as Avengers 4: Endgame (289 million), Avengers 4: Final Trailer (268 million), and The Lord of the Rings: The Fellowship of the Rings (257 million). |
